//===- llvm/Assembly/PrintModulePass.h - Printing Pass ----------*- C++ -*-===// // // The LLVM Compiler Infrastructure // // This file was developed by the LLVM research group and is distributed under // the University of Illinois Open Source License. See LICENSE.TXT for details. // //===----------------------------------------------------------------------===// // // This file defines two passes to print out a module. The PrintModulePass pass // simply prints out the entire module when it is executed. The // PrintFunctionPass class is designed to be pipelined with other // FunctionPass's, and prints out the functions of the class as they are // processed. // //===----------------------------------------------------------------------===// #ifndef LLVM_ASSEMBLY_PRINTMODULEPASS_H #define LLVM_ASSEMBLY_PRINTMODULEPASS_H #include "llvm/Pass.h" #include "llvm/Module.h" #include "llvm/Support/Streams.h" namespace llvm { class PrintModulePass : public ModulePass { OStream *Out; // ostream to print on bool DeleteStream; // Delete the ostream in our dtor? public: static const char ID; PrintModulePass() : ModulePass((intptr_t)&ID), Out(&cerr), DeleteStream(false) {} PrintModulePass(OStream *o, bool DS = false) : ModulePass((intptr_t)&ID), Out(o), DeleteStream(DS) {} ~PrintModulePass() { if (DeleteStream) delete Out; } bool runOnModule(Module &M) { (*Out) << M << std::flush; return false; } virtual void getAnalysisUsage(AnalysisUsage &AU) const { AU.setPreservesAll(); } }; class PrintFunctionPass : public FunctionPass { std::string Banner; // String to print before each function OStream *Out; // ostream to print on bool DeleteStream; // Delete the ostream in our dtor? public: static const char ID; PrintFunctionPass() : FunctionPass((intptr_t)&ID), Banner(""), Out(&cerr), DeleteStream(false) {} PrintFunctionPass(const std::string &B, OStream *o = &cout, bool DS = false) : FunctionPass((intptr_t)&ID), Banner(B), Out(o), DeleteStream(DS) {} inline ~PrintFunctionPass() { if (DeleteStream) delete Out; } // runOnFunction - This pass just prints a banner followed by the function as // it's processed. // bool runOnFunction(Function &F) { (*Out) << Banner << static_cast(F); return false; } virtual void getAnalysisUsage(AnalysisUsage &AU) const { AU.setPreservesAll(); } }; } // End llvm namespace #endif
